Top 10 Bachelor's Degrees In Demand

  • Accounting
  • Business - administration/management
  • Computer science
  • Electrical engineering
  • Mechanical engineering
  • Information science and systems
  • Marketing/marketing management
  • Computer engineering
  • Civil engineering
  • Economics/finance

Source: Job Outlook 2007, National Association of Colleges and Employers, copyright holder.

Employers Rank Skills

  • Communication skills (verbal & written)  4.7
  • Honesty/integrity  4.7
  • Interpersonal skills  4.5
  • Motivation/initiative  4.5
  • Strong work ethic  4.5
  • Teamwork skills  4.5
  • Computer skills  4.4
  • Analytical skills  4.3
  • Flexibility/adaptability  4.3
  • Detail-oriented  4.2
  • Organizational skills  4.0
  • Leadership skills  4.0
  • Self-confidence  4.0
  • Friendly/outgoing personality  3.9
  • Tactfulness  3.9
  • Well mannered/polite  3.8
  • Creativity  3.7
  • GPA (3.0 or better)  3.6
  • Entrepreneurial skills/risk-taker   3.3
  • Sense of humor   3.2
  • Bilingual skills 2.3

(5-point scale, where 5=extremely important and 1=not important)

Source: Job Outlook 2007, National Association of Colleges and Employers, copyright holder.
